You know what honestly is odd to me? How video games that can fall into the hack n slash genre seem to share a habit of hiring actors that have some tie to Power Rangers.
Devil May Cry 3 and onwards has Dan Southworth, who is both Vergil and the Quantum Ranger, and Reuben Langdon, who has both been a background extra and stuntman on Power Rangers. There is even Nero’s actor from DMC4 and onward, Johnny Yong Bosch, who is Nero, and Adam Park from Mighty Morphin and onwards. Ninja Theory’s DmC has the Purple Ranger from Jungle Fury, David de Lautour, as their Vergil.
On a non-Devil May Cry related note, Vernon Wells, who plays Ransik in Time Force is the voice of Samael in the Darksiders series.
